32 pages. A decade before the events of the bestselling author Robert Stanek's epic Ruin Mist, Kingdoms and Dragons books, a princess named Delinna Alder touches one of the Four Orbs crafted by Dnyarr, the last great Elf King of Greye, and is transformed forever. But Princess Delinna Alder has much to learn about the lethal price of being both within time and outside its bounds.
This special edition comic, Discord (A Daughter of Kings, Comic #4), completes the never-before-told story of Delinna's journey into exile. Read Betrayal (A Daughter of Kings, Comic #1), Deliverance (A Daughter of Kings, Comic #2), Rebirth (A Daughter of Kings, Comic #3) and then Discord (A Daughter of Kings, Comic #4) to see the origins of the tragic romances that will eventually tear nations apart and destroy worlds.
Robert Stanek is the bestselling author of the epic series Ruin Mist Chronicles, which includes Keeper Martin's Tale, Kingdom Alliance, Fields of Honor, and Mark of the Dragon and which was also released for young adults as The Kingdoms and the Elves of the Reaches #1 - #4 and In the Service of Dragons #1 - #4. He has also written many other novels and short stories, and is well-known for his Bugville Critters children's picture book series.
Robert Stanek is the author of many books for young people and adults. He was born in Burlington Wisconsin and is the second youngest of five children. As a former military man, his distinguished accomplishments during the Gulf War earned him nine medals, including the USA’s highest flying honor, the Distinguished Flying Cross. Robert has won many awards from his colleagues and the publishing industry. Currently, he resides in the Pacific Northwest with his wife and children.
